Is Enlightenment window manager supported now?
And please tell to beginner how to launc it. FreeBSD 5.2.1
Enlightentment is supported. You can find it and related items in
/usr/ports/X11-wm, and instructions for installing ports are in the
Handbook (http://www.freebsd.org/doc/ru/books/handbook/)
However, a beginner should probably not use FreeBSD 5.2.1 as it is
essentially an unstable developer preview and has known problems.
You really should install 5.4 or 6.0 (best) before trying to learn
how things work.
Otherwise when things go wrong you might not be able to easily
determine if it was your mistake or the OS. Also, every time you ask
for help with a problem, part of the answer is likely to be that you
should upgrade to a current version to fix it.
